Abstract

An addition of ion Bernstein wave power of only a tenth of the neutral beam power into an H-mode causes the formation of a core transport barrier. At the location of the barrier, reduced ELM losses in the soft x-ray profile are observed. During the IBW-modified ELM, one can observe enhanced fluctuations in the soft x-ray fluctuation profile over the whole of the observed frequency range. In the region of the core transport barrier, the enhancement of fluctuations seems to be strongly reduced. The ELM loss propagates to the core with a velocity greater than that which would be consistent with a normal energy diffusion process.
